Homecoming organizers said the three-day gathering of KNHS alumni has a theme “Reminiscing memories, rekindling friendship and enriching bonds across generations”. Batch 1992 has its unique subtheme: “The world’s not ending, we are just taking over”.

Activities of the first day include registration, thanksgiving mass, motorcade and a grand social night at the school grounds. Day two of the event will have a color fun run to be followed by lunch boodle fight style. Day three is reserved for gettogether parties by batch. All

KNHS alumni who will attend the homecoming will wear yellow t-shirts, the official color of the three-day grand alumni homecoming. The gathering of KNHS Alumni covers school year 1972 up to present and is held every three years.

CAGAYAN de Oro City-The Bureau of Customs in Northern Mindanao was able to garner P4.75 billion in collections during the first three months of this year 2018. In an interview yesterday, Customs district collector Jamail Marohomsalic reported that it is an increase from the last quarter of 2017 collection which was at P3.8 billion. Marohomsalic said the biggest remittances came from the Mindanao Container Terminal in Misamis Oriental at P2.89 billion followed by the Port of Cagayan de Oro (P1.35 million), Port of Iligan (P472 million and Port of Ozamiz (P43 million). DAVAO City--A Filipino scientist has developed a substitute product for cement made from the wastes of coal-fired power plants which he described as ecofriendly because it will minimize the emission of carbon dioxide. Dr. Michael Angelo B. Promentilla, a delegate to the 2nd ASEAN Science Diplomat Assembly from April 23 to 27 at the Ritz Hotel here, said in an interview on Monday that he developed “geo-polymer” to upscale coal ash from coal-fired power plants. Pomentilla, a professor at the Dela La Salle University, said the construction industry in the country has a high demand for cement but the “production of cement requires a lot of energy and produces carbon dioxide as well.” “My project would try to address this problem by trying to really use the ‘fly ash’ alone without using the Portland cement. What we are trying to do is to utilize the wastes from coal-fired power plants to produce a material comparable to Portland cement,” he explained.
